What types of immigration cases do attorneys in West Falmouth, MA, commonly handle, given the local community?
Immigration attorneys serving West Falmouth and the wider Cape Cod area frequently handle cases related to seasonal and year-round employment visas for the hospitality, healthcare, and marine research sectors prominent in the region. They also assist with family-based petitions, naturalization, and humanitarian cases like asylum or VAWA, which are relevant to the diverse immigrant population in Barnstable County. Given West Falmouth's proximity to major research institutions like the Woods Hole Oceanographic Institution, attorneys often have experience with specialized visas like O-1 for individuals with extraordinary ability and J-1 visas for researchers.
How does being in West Falmouth, MA, affect the processing of my immigration application compared to a major city?
While USCIS processing times are generally federal, your physical location in West Falmouth means your applications are typically filed with the USCIS lockbox in Dallas or Phoenix, depending on the form, and interviews for adjustments of status or naturalization are conducted at the Boston Field Office. An experienced local attorney will manage this distance, coordinating biometrics appointments at the Providence, RI, or Dedham, MA, Application Support Centers and ensuring all documentation is meticulously prepared to avoid delays from having to travel to Boston for any necessary follow-ups or interviews.

What should I look for when choosing an immigration attorney specifically in West Falmouth, MA?
When choosing an immigration attorney in West Falmouth, look for one who is not only licensed and in good standing with the Massachusetts Bar but also has specific experience with the immigration challenges common on Cape Cod, such as seasonal worker issues or cases involving the scientific community in Woods Hole. It is crucial to verify their track record with the local USCIS Boston Field Office and immigration courts. Additionally, consider their familiarity with the logistical aspects of serving clients in a more geographically spread-out area like the Cape, including their availability for in-person consultations versus remote services.
Can a West Falmouth-based attorney help me if I have an immigration court case in Boston?
Absolutely. A qualified immigration attorney based in West Falmouth can fully represent you in the Boston Immigration Court, which has jurisdiction over all of Massachusetts. They will be familiar with the specific procedures and judges at the Boston court and can manage the travel logistics for hearings. Many attorneys schedule block times in Boston to handle multiple cases efficiently. It is important to discuss their strategy for remote case management and their plan for ensuring timely arrival at court dates, considering the approximately 1.5 to 2-hour drive from West Falmouth, especially during summer traffic.
Finding a Low Cost Immigration Lawyer in West Falmouth, MA: A Practical Guide
Navigating the U.S. immigration system can be a complex and expensive journey. For residents of West Falmouth, Massachusetts, and the surrounding Upper Cape communities, finding competent and affordable legal help is a crucial first step. The term "low cost immigration lawyer" doesn't necessarily mean sacrificing quality; it means finding a professional or organization that offers transparent, flexible fee structures, sliding scales, or access to pro bono resources tailored to your specific financial situation and legal needs.
West Falmouth itself, while a beautiful residential area, has a limited number of private law firms directly within its borders. This means that your search for affordable immigration assistance will naturally extend to the greater Falmouth area, Hyannis, and even across the bridges to organizations in New Bedford and Boston. The key is knowing where to look locally. Start by contacting the Cape Cod Immigration Services Center, a vital non-profit resource serving Barnstable County. While not a law firm, they provide low-cost consultations, referrals to trusted local attorneys who offer reduced rates, and direct assistance with certain applications. They understand the unique economic pressures on Cape Cod, including seasonal employment, which many immigrant families rely on.
When evaluating a potential low-cost attorney, it's essential to ask specific questions during an initial consultation, which many offer for a minimal fee or even free. Inquire directly about their fee structure: do they offer flat fees for straightforward cases like family-based petitions or renewals, or must you pay by the hour? Ask if they provide payment plans. A reputable lawyer will be transparent about costs from the outset. Be wary of anyone promising guaranteed results or asking for large sums of money upfront without a clear contract. For West Falmouth residents, also consider the logistical benefit of an attorney familiar with the USCIS procedures at the nearby Boston Field Office, where interviews are often held.
Another invaluable local avenue is exploring pro bono programs. Organizations like the South Coastal Counties Legal Services (SCCLS) have units dedicated to immigration and may provide free legal assistance to those who qualify based on income and case type. Furthermore, law schools in Boston, such as Harvard Law School's Immigration and Refugee Clinical Program, often run clinics that take on cases at no cost under the supervision of experienced professors. While this requires a trip off-Cape, it can be a tremendous resource for complex cases. Remember, investing time in finding the right affordable representation is critical. A small upfront investment in a qualified professional can prevent costly mistakes, delays, or the heartbreaking outcome of a denied application. Your path to status is important, and in West Falmouth and across Cape Cod, there are structured, ethical ways to seek the legal guidance you need without facing financial hardship alone.
